MD Anderson Cancer Center to cut roughly 5% of workforce

By Wall Street Journal  
   January 06, 2017

MD Anderson Cancer Center said it would cut 800 to 900 jobs, or about 5% of its workforce, as the globally renowned Texas hospital struggles with financial losses. CFO Dan Fontaine attributed the losses to a drop in physician productivity as the Houston-based hospital began using new electronic health records last year.
